Craig Armiento is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and Biomedical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Craig Armiento has authored 70 papers receiving a total of 910 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 60 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 34 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and 11 papers in Biomedical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Craig Armiento's work include Semiconductor Quantum Structures and Devices (29 papers), Semiconductor Lasers and Optical Devices (20 papers) and Photonic and Optical Devices (16 papers). Craig Armiento is often cited by papers focused on Semiconductor Quantum Structures and Devices (29 papers), Semiconductor Lasers and Optical Devices (20 papers) and Photonic and Optical Devices (16 papers). Craig Armiento collaborates with scholars based in United States, Brazil and Canada. Craig Armiento's co-authors include Emil S. Köteles, S. H. Groves, B. S. Elman, J.P. Donnelly, Alkim Akyurtlu, B. Elman, C. E. Hurwitz, P. Melman, M. Rothman and Paul O. Haugsjaa and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ical review. B, Condensed matter, Applied Physics Letters and Journal of Applied Physics.
